DNS(域名系統(tǒng))作為互聯(lián)網(wǎng)基礎(chǔ)設(shè)施的核心部分,負(fù)責(zé)將人類可讀的域名(如www.example.com)轉(zhuǎn)換為機(jī)器可識(shí)別的IP地址(如192.0.2.1),是實(shí)現(xiàn)網(wǎng)絡(luò)通信的關(guān)鍵環(huán)節(jié)。隨著互聯(lián)網(wǎng)的普及,DNS服務(wù)和域名注冊(cè)已成為企業(yè)和個(gè)人建立在線身份的基礎(chǔ)。本文將介紹DNS的基本原理、域名注冊(cè)的流程,并通過實(shí)戰(zhàn)案例展示如何部署和管理DNS服務(wù)。
一、DNS服務(wù)簡(jiǎn)介
DNS是一個(gè)分布式數(shù)據(jù)庫(kù)系統(tǒng),采用分層結(jié)構(gòu)設(shè)計(jì),包括根域名服務(wù)器、頂級(jí)域名服務(wù)器(如.com、.org)、權(quán)威域名服務(wù)器和本地DNS服務(wù)器。其工作流程通常包括遞歸查詢和迭代查詢:當(dāng)用戶在瀏覽器輸入域名時(shí),本地DNS服務(wù)器會(huì)逐級(jí)向上查詢,最終獲取對(duì)應(yīng)的IP地址并返回給用戶設(shè)備。DNS不僅支持域名解析,還提供郵件交換記錄(MX)、別名記錄(CNAME)等功能,確保網(wǎng)絡(luò)服務(wù)的多樣性和可靠性。
二、互聯(lián)網(wǎng)域名注冊(cè)服務(wù)
域名注冊(cè)是獲取互聯(lián)網(wǎng)域名的過程,用戶通過注冊(cè)商(如GoDaddy、Namecheap)向ICANN(互聯(lián)網(wǎng)名稱與數(shù)字地址分配機(jī)構(gòu))授權(quán)的注冊(cè)局申請(qǐng)唯一域名。注冊(cè)流程通常包括以下步驟:
1. 域名查詢與選擇:用戶通過注冊(cè)商平臺(tái)檢查域名是否可用,并選擇合適的后綴(如.com、.net)。
2. 注冊(cè)信息提交:提供聯(lián)系人信息、管理郵箱等,并選擇注冊(cè)年限(通常為1-10年)。
3. 付款與確認(rèn):完成支付后,注冊(cè)商將信息同步至全球DNS數(shù)據(jù)庫(kù),域名即生效。
注冊(cè)后,用戶需管理域名的DNS記錄,例如A記錄(指向IP地址)、CNAME記錄(別名指向)等,以支持網(wǎng)站或電子郵件服務(wù)。
三、DNS服務(wù)實(shí)戰(zhàn):部署與優(yōu)化
在實(shí)際應(yīng)用中,DNS服務(wù)的部署和管理至關(guān)重要。以下是一個(gè)簡(jiǎn)單的實(shí)戰(zhàn)案例:
- 選擇DNS服務(wù)提供商:例如使用Cloudflare或AWS Route 53,它們提供高可用性和安全功能(如DNSSEC)。
- 配置域名解析:登錄管理面板,添加A記錄將域名指向服務(wù)器IP,或設(shè)置CNAME用于CDN服務(wù)。
- 監(jiān)控與故障排除:利用工具如dig或nslookup測(cè)試解析結(jié)果,確保響應(yīng)時(shí)間和準(zhǔn)確性。例如,執(zhí)行dig example.com可查看解析詳情。
優(yōu)化DNS性能的方法包括使用緩存機(jī)制、負(fù)載均衡以及啟用HTTPS/SSL以增強(qiáng)安全性。對(duì)于企業(yè)用戶,還可考慮私有DNS解決方案,以提升內(nèi)部網(wǎng)絡(luò)效率。
四、總結(jié)
DNS服務(wù)和域名注冊(cè)是互聯(lián)網(wǎng)生態(tài)的基石,理解其原理并掌握實(shí)戰(zhàn)技能,有助于構(gòu)建穩(wěn)定、高效的網(wǎng)絡(luò)環(huán)境。隨著技術(shù)的發(fā)展,DNS安全(如防止DDoS攻擊)和新型應(yīng)用(如區(qū)塊鏈域名)正成為新的焦點(diǎn),用戶應(yīng)持續(xù)學(xué)習(xí)以應(yīng)對(duì)不斷變化的網(wǎng)絡(luò)需求。通過合理配置和管理,DNS不僅能提升用戶體驗(yàn),還能保障在線業(yè)務(wù)的可擴(kuò)展性和可靠性。